On the rolling hills around the city of Florence lie the vineyards and olive groves of Chianti Colli Fiorentini, this small but surprising area is full of beauty, history, good food and above all, excellent wines.
The authors of this unique landscape and its products are the winemakers and agricultural workers who for generations have carefully taken care of preserving a landscape and a culture of living and drinking well that is admired throughout the world. Chianti Colli Fiorentini and its producers have always had a close connection with the city of Florence, the consortium logo is the most concrete proof of this: The symbol that distinguishes the production of the associated estates is the Marzocco – the rampant lion on the tower of Palazzo Vecchio – which instead of a spear holds aloft a glass of wine. The Chianti Colli Fiorentini winemakers have always focused on superior quality of products, directing their philosophy towards a strong territoriality and authenticity, creating Wine, Extra Virgin Olive Oil and Vin Santo with a proudly Tuscan character.
